About 9 Crown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

9 Crown Road is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Chesterfield (S41 7JX). It has a recorded floor area of 120 m² (around 1292 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since October 2013.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Average.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 83), a 2-band jump. Period features are noted in the property record.

At 120 m² it's 27.7% larger than the typical home in the postcode (94 m² median across 13 EPCs). Across 2004–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£155/sq ft) was about 25.2%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old August 2023 for £200,001.
